RONALD REAGAN PRESIDENTIAL TUMBLER

A great relic from the presidency of Ronald Reagan, a glass tumbler, approx. 3.75 in. tall with weighted bottom, bearing an engraved presidential seal on one side and facsimile signatures from both Ronald Reagan and Nancy Reagan on the other. This was likely submitted to the White House for approval for use at White House functions, or as gifts, and is probably unique. Fine to very fine condition, with no chips or scratches readily apparent. From the estate of Cmdr. Ronald L. Jackson (1928-1990). Jackson, a Navy officer, was tasked with supervising the planning and implementation of reciprocal state dinners, the operation of the White House Mess and food service at Camp David and aboard Air Force One, and travelled everywhere with Presidents Johnson through George H. Bush. This lot includes a scan of an original certificate-of-authenticity, testifying that Jackson "always had a special souvenir" for White House visitors, and originally signed by Jackson's direct relatives.
